“The worst I have ever seen . . .”

That’s a carbon black supplier’s assessment of the current US market.

In another sign of uncertainty, tire companies are delaying finalizing their annual supply contracts with raw material suppliers for their North and South American plants. Most other years, contracts have already been locked down by Thanksgiving. This year, I am hearing that contracts may not be finalized until late December or even into January. This makes it tougher for raw material suppliers to determine what next quarter (and next year) will look like. But across the board, I am hearing that volumes will be down significantly.
